First up, let's talk about the Little 500. This legendary bike race is a highlight of the spring semester. It's a thrilling competition that brings the entire campus together. Even if you're not a cycling enthusiast, the atmosphere is electric, with tailgates, parties, and tons of school spirit. It's an IU tradition that you absolutely have to experience. Then there's the IU Cinema. If you're a film buff, you'll love it. They screen everything from classic movies to independent films. It's a great place to discover new favorites and enjoy the art of cinema. The Indiana Memorial Union (IMU) is a hub of activity on campus, hosting a variety of events throughout the year. From concerts and comedy shows to lectures and workshops, there's always something going on. Make sure to check their event schedule regularly. Don't forget about the Cultural Festivals! IU Bloomington celebrates diversity with a range of festivals throughout the year. These events showcase different cultures through music, food, dance, and more. It's a fantastic opportunity to learn about other cultures. Plus, a lot of them have awesome food! Finally, let's talk about homecoming. Homecoming is a time when alumni return to campus, and the school spirit is at an all-time high. There are parades, football games, and other festivities. It's a great time to connect with fellow students, alumni, and the IU community as a whole. IU Bloomington has a rich arts scene, with a variety of events and activities to suit every taste.
First, there's the IU Auditorium, which hosts a variety of performances throughout the year, including concerts, Broadway shows, and dance performances. It's a great place to see world-class entertainment and experience the arts. Then, there's the Musical Arts Center, home to the Jacobs School of Music. It hosts a variety of concerts, recitals, and opera performances. Whether you're a music aficionado or just looking to discover something new, the Musical Arts Center has something for everyone.
Don't forget about the IU Cinema, where you can catch screenings of classic and contemporary films. It's a great place to escape the everyday and immerse yourself in the world of cinema. The Grunwald Gallery features exhibitions of contemporary art and student work. It's a great place to appreciate the visual arts and get inspired. First, let's talk about IU Athletics. IU has a rich athletic tradition, with teams competing in a variety of sports, including football, basketball, soccer, and many more. Attending games is a great way to show your school spirit and cheer on your favorite teams. The atmosphere at IU games is electric, with fans creating an unforgettable experience. Then, there's the Intramural Sports Program. If you're looking to get involved and compete with your friends, the intramural sports program is perfect. You can join teams in a variety of sports, from basketball and volleyball to flag football and ultimate frisbee. It's a fun and social way to stay active and meet new people.
Don't forget about the recreational facilities on campus. IU has state-of-the-art facilities, including the Student Recreational Sports Center (SRSC) and several outdoor athletic fields. You can participate in group fitness classes, work out on your own, or play your favorite sports with friends. The SRSC also offers a variety of programs and activities, such as swimming, rock climbing, and martial arts. Finally, keep an eye out for special events and tournaments.
